USN-6710-1 caused some minor regressions in Firefox.

Summary

USN-6710-1 caused some minor regressions in Firefox.

Software Description:

- firefox: Mozilla Open Source web browser

Details:

USN-6710-1 fixed vulnerabilities in Firefox. The update introduced

several minor regressions. This update fixes the problem.

Original advisory details:

Manfred Paul discovered that Firefox did not properly perform bounds

checking during range analysis, leading to an out-of-bounds write

vulnerability. A attacker could use this to cause a denial of service,

or execute arbitrary code. (CVE-2024-29943)

Manfred Paul discovered that Firefox incorrectly handled MessageManager

listeners under certain circumstances. An attacker who was able to inject

an event handler into a privileged object may have been able to execute

arbitrary code. (CVE-2024-29944)

Update Instructions

The problem can be corrected by updating your system to the following
package versions:

Ubuntu 20.04 LTS:
   firefox                         124.0.2+build1-0ubuntu0.20.04.1

After a standard system update you need to restart Firefox to make all the
necessary changes.
